Sports and Recreational Facilities in Denmead
|
The Parish Council of Denmead (DPC) is solely responsible for the management of the Ashling Park & Kidmore Field (KGV fields & extension), Harvest Field and any other area designated for football in the future.
This responsibility includes both the maintenance of the areas and the allocation of use appropriate to their condition at the time. DPC undertakes to endeavour to provide facilities for the community to the extent that ground conditions permit.

Denmead Bowling Club.
|
Denmead Bowling Club was founded in 1992 and is located in the King George V playing field off Ashling Park Road near to the children's playground. There are currently 160 adult members, both male and female, together with some juniors.
The outdoor season runs from mid April until late September. Indoor bowling, Short Mat, commences late September until early April.
During the winter a Bridge Club plays on Wednesday afternoons and a Craft section meeting on Thursday afternoons.
Outdoor competitive bowling is catered for through 5 men's teams, 2 ladies' teams and a mixed team competing in the Portsmouth & District Leagues. Indoor competitive bowling is catered for through 4 mixed teams. Social bowls is also very popular with three roll-up sessions each day and friendly fixtures played against other clubs.

Denmead & Purbrook Football Club
Denmead & Purbrook FC were formed in 2007 to provide a decent standard of adult football in the local area. We started with the intention to survive in the Hampshire 2004 League and not finish bottom. To the teams credit and the dedication of all the volunteers this has been surpassed with a third place finish in the league and a Cup Final to look forward to at the end of April 08.
It is the intention of the club to work closely with Denmead Youth and Purbrook Youth to provide a natural progression from Youth to Adult football, this will be helped by the newly formed under 18 Hampshire Youth side for the 2008-09 season.
All players of all age groups are welcome to attend training.
